DESCRIPTION
A well proportioned property designed for the over 55's, within the popular village of Bathampton east of Bath, close to the canal and open countryside. This development benefits from a House Manager, 24 hour emergency Careline system. The property provides a living room with dining area a well equipped kitchen, cloakroom/utility, two double bedrooms and a bathroom. Externally there is a mature and well maintained rear garden with direct access into the single garage. Side pedestrian access.
LOCATION
Harbutts is a sought after residential retirement development of 26 properties built in 1986 and located in the heart of Bathampton village. Boasting an enviable canal side position with charming, beautifully manicured communal grounds. Bathampton is a sought-after village on Bath s southern fringes within one and half miles of Bath city centre. The village offers many excellent local amenities which includes a doctor s and dentist s surgery, post office, convenience store & caf?, pharmacy, two public houses, a restaurant and St Nicholas Anglican church. In addition, there is a bus stop nearby with regular buses into the city centre.The World Heritage city of Bath is on the doorstep and offers a wonderful array of chain and independent shopping, a fine selection of restaurants, cafes and wine bars along with many cultural activities which includes a well renowned music and literary festival, the newly refurbished One Royal Crescent and Holburne Museums and the Theatre Royal. Communications include a direct link to London Paddington, Bristol and South Wales form Bath Spa Railway Station and the M4 junction 18 is approximately 8 miles to the north and Bristol Airport is approximately 18 miles to the west.
